Tensor and Arm have announced a partnership to deliver an AI-defined compute foundation for the world's first personal robocar. This collaboration leverages Arm's architecture with Tensor's AI expertise to create a specialized platform for autonomous vehicles. The initiative aims to accelerate the development and deployment of advanced AI capabilities in personal mobility, promising enhanced safety, efficiency, and user experience in future transportation.
This partnership signifies a crucial step in the convergence of AI and automotive technology. By co-developing a dedicated compute foundation, Arm and Tensor are enabling a new generation of personal mobility solutions. This could lead to faster innovation cycles, improved performance, and potentially lower costs for autonomous vehicle development, impacting the competitive landscape of the automotive tech sector and AI hardware.
